Farrell Lines:  A fold-out (18" by 24") brochure from the early 1950s for the AFRICAN ENDEAVOR and AFRICAN ENTERPRISE. These twins with their classic American combo-ship profiles were built for Delta Lines (as DELBRASIL and DELTARGENTINO) just as WW2 started but afterwards ended up with Farrell.  A six-panel color portrait shows off the ship's handsome lines. Plans show four decks in detail and with color-coding. A tiled pool high up on Boat Deck just aft of the funnel looks like the perfect spot to hang out during the seventeen-day voyage from New York to Cape Town, South Africa.   Black and white photos highlight the mid-century modern interiors - Dining Room, Main Lounge, Smoking Room, Main Entrance Hall, both A and B deck cabins, and the Swimming Pool.   These beauties sailed just a decade for Farrell before being laid-up.  Good condition with light wear.
